Why is Carmex Bad? Ingredients and Alternatives

Lips are one of the most delicate and sensitive parts of our body, and with frequent exposure to environmental stressors, they require special care and attention. Carmex, a popular lip balm, has been a go-to for many people seeking relief from chapped lips. However, the ingredients in Carmex, including petroleum, menthol, and camphor, have been known to cause allergic reactions and irritation in certain individuals. Therefore, it is essential to understand the potential risks associated with using Carmex and explore natural alternatives that offer similar protection and hydration without harsh chemicals. So what’s the solution to this problem? Natural alternatives to Carmex can be used to moisturize and protect lips, such as beeswax, shea butter, almond oil, which are free of harsh chemicalsThese natural ingredients not only soothe lips but can actually provide more long-term benefits as well.

Beeswax, for example, contains natural emollients that help to lock in moisture and protect lips from dryness and cracking. Shea butter is rich in antioxidants and essential fatty acids that nourish and repair damaged skin. Almond oil is also a great choice for those looking to avoid harsh chemicals, as it’s gentle on the skin and helps to soothe and heal dry, cracked lips.

Thankfully, there are natural alternatives that can be used to moisturize and protect your lips, without the use of harmful chemicals. Beeswax, shea butter, and almond oil are all great options for people looking for a more natural alternative to Carmex.

Beeswax has natural moisturizing properties, and can help to seal in moisture on your lips. It is also a good source of vitamin A, which can help to promote healthy skin cell growth. Shea butter is another great option, as it contains healthy fats and vitamins that can help to nourish and protect the delicate skin on your lips. Almond oil is a very light oil that is easily absorbed by the skin, making it an effective moisturizer.
